The Sonicare 4100 delivers everything that matters in an electric toothbrush at a reasonable price. Pressure sensor warns when you're brushing too hard — one of the most important features for preventing gum recession. Two-minute timer with 30-second intervals ensures complete coverage. 62,000 brush strokes per minute creates the fluid dynamics that clean beyond bristle contact. 14-day battery life charges fully in 24 hours. Ships with a ProResults brush head. Easy-Start mode gradually builds to full intensity for first-time electric users. ADA accepted.

The Oral-B Pro 1000 is the most recommended electric toothbrush by dentists and dental hygienists. The oscillating-rotating technology removes 100% more plaque than a manual brush in clinical studies. The round head matches the shape used in professional dental cleanings, guiding you to brush each tooth individually rather than scrubbing. Pressure sensor built in. Two-minute timer. Compatible with all Oral-B CrossAction, Sensitive, and 3D White replacement heads. 7-10 day battery life. Oral-B replacement heads are among the most widely available and affordable in the category.

The Oral-B Vitality Plus makes dentist-recommended oscillating-rotating technology accessible at a budget price. The core Oral-B movement removes 70% more plaque than manual brushing — the main reason dentists recommend electric toothbrushes. Two-minute timer keeps you honest. Rechargeable base. Compatible with all Oral-B replacement heads. No pressure sensor at this price, but the brushing technique with round Oral-B heads naturally discourages excess pressure. The best entry point for adults committing to electric brushing for the first time.
